South African singer Tyla expressed her admiration and apprehension about collaborating with Nigerian superstar Omah Lay. Known for his captivating verses and viral hits, Omah Lay’s talent is both a blessing and a challenge for fellow artists.

“Omah Lay is the kind of artist that can steal your song,” Tyla remarked with a mix of humor and sincerity. “You bring a song to him, and he ends up writing a verse that looks like he had the idea before you. You might see people skipping your verse to go listen to him. Most often when he collaborates with any artist, his verse goes viral first. His verse should always come last so people can be patient to hear the whole song.”

Tyla’s words highlight a reality in the music industry: the presence of a highly talented artist like Omah Lay can overshadow others on a track. His relatable lyrics and engaging performance style make his contributions standout, often becoming the focal point of a song. Fans frequently push his verses on platforms like TikTok, further amplifying his influence.
